Хостинг для интернет-магазина на Опенкарт (OpenCart) и не только

Мы можем помочь с подбором и размещением сайта на оптимальных хостинг-условиях для онлайн-проектов любой нагруженности, включая сайты на OpenCart.

Предлагаем помощь в переносе сайта на новый хостинг OpenCart.

А теперь, по порядку:

Типы хостинга для OpenCart

Правильно подобранный хостинг оказывает положительное влияние на сайт. Вот основные типы хостинга, которые подойдут для интернет-магазинов на OpenCart:

Виртуальный хостинг

Серверные ресурсы общие для всех клиентов.
  • Идеально для небольшого бизнеса;
  • Подходит для начинающих магазинов на OpenCart;
  • Невысокая производительность;
  • Управление службой поддержки;
  • Маленькие лимиты на ресурсы;
Виртуальный сервер VPS/VDS

Выделенное место на сервере с ограниченным ресурсом памяти и мощности.
  • Полный доступ к управлению сервером;
  • Подразумевает наличие определенного уровня технических знаний у пользователя;
  • Серверные ресурсы возможно масштабировать;
Выделенный сервер

Отдельный мощный сервер под любые нагрузки.
  • Нет ограничений в доступе к настройкам, ПО и управлению сервером;
  • Профессиональная техническая поддержка от провайдера;
  • Требует высокий уровень технических знаний для работы с сервером;

В чем отличия? Чем отличается хостинг от серверов?

Хостинг это место жительства ваших сайтов, ваших интернет магазинов, и давайте сравним жилище для сайтов с жилищем для людей, для простоты понимания.

Виртуальный хостинг(он же просто "Хостинг")

Виртуальный хостинг можно сравнить с общежитием, общежитием коридорного типа. Есть одно многоэтажное здание, каждый этаж общежития представляет собой длинный коридор, по обеим сторонам которого располагаются комнаты. В таких общежитиях санузлы и душевые расположены на этаже, общие для всех комнат этажа, либо бывает что душевая расположена в подвале и работает она на все здание.

Та же история и с хостингами, есть один большой сервер(общежитие), на нем расположено куча аккаунтов(комнат), в которых живут по несколько человек(сайтов), и все эти люди пользуются общими ресурсами, на всех общий туалет(процессор), общая душевая(жесткий диск), общая кухня(оперативная память).

хостинг

Очень часто на хостингах встречается оверселлинг, если переводить на аналогию с общежитиями, это когда в комнаты общежития рассчитанные на 4 человека, заселяют 8 людей. И если такое случается, то страдать начинают все, т.к. ресурсы начинают распределяться на всех.

хостинг

Так же, сайт расположенный на хостинге не редко начинает тупить(медленно работать), связано это с тем что у всех жителей данного общежития на всех, одно количество ресурсов. Например, представьте что вдруг половине общежития приспичило одновременно приготовить еду, но кухня то не резиновая, и помещаются не все, и пусть они организовали между собой очередь, и следуют ей, пока идет очередь, будут появляться новые желающие приготовить еду, и будут они идти в конец списка очереди. И абсолютно аналогичная история может быть и с душевыми и туалетами, в итоге и получается что на хостинге как правило если есть нагруженный проект, то сайт рано или поздно начинает тупить, и при этом страдает не только этот самый нагруженный сайт, но и все соседи по серверу(общежитию).

Виртуальный сервер(он же VPS и VDS)

Виртуальный сервер можно сравнить с таунхаусом. Малоэтажный жилой дом на несколько многоуровневых квартир, с изолированными входами, своей придомовой территорией, или огородиком.

VPS

Так и тут, есть один большой сервер, а каждый аккаунт это отдельная квартира, со своим входом и выходом, своей инфраструктурой, спальными, туалетами, кухнями и т.д. и всеми эти ресурсами пользуетесь только вы.

Единственный момент, то что жизнь в такой отдельной квартире накладывает дополнительные обязанности. Например, программное обеспечение(мебель и бытовая техника) вы выбираете сами, устанавливаете сами, на свой выбор и под свои потребности, ну или привлекаете для этого специалистов.

Выделенный сервер

Выделенный сервер можно ставнить с частным домом(особняком). В случае с выделенным сервером, вам целиком предоставляется отдельная физическая машина.

Выделенный сервер

На выделенном сервере, вы сам себе хозяин, ваши ресурсы по сути ничем не ограничены.

Выделенные сервера обычно используются для запуска высоконагруженных сайтов или приложений, но для большинства сайтов интернет-магазинов такие ресурсы излишни.

Так что же выбрать для интернет-магазина на OpenCart?

Если ваш интернет-магазин на стадии разработки, выбирайте виртуальный хостинг. Он достаточно дешевый и подходит для сайтов с низкой посещаемостью.

Если ваш магазин уже перерос начальный этап, выбирайте VPS/VDS. Это даст вам больше ресурсов и возможностей для роста.

Для интернет-магазина начального уровня, на FirstVDS вам с запасом хватит тарифа "Старт" на дисках NVMe. Впоследствии можно будет повысить тариф при необходимости.

Как сэкономить при заказе виртуального сервера для OpenCart?

Речь пойдет о заказе виртуальных серверов у FirstVDS.

Какую панель управления сервером выбрать для OpenCart?

Одной из лучших панелей управления с открытым исходным кодом считается VestaCP. Бесплатная панель VestaCP позволяет легко управлять несколькими веб-сайтами или базами данных, создавать и настраивать учетные записи e-mail и FTP.

Мы настоятельно рекомендуем панель VestaCP или Hestia. Hestia — это оптимизированная под Debian версия VestaCP.

Как установить панель управления сервером VestaCP?

Если вы никогда не работали с серверами, и возникают сложности в установке и настройке сервера, обращайтесь https://t.me/opencartIT .

Инструкция будет актуальна для серверов где стоит операционная система Debian или Ubuntu.
Итак, подключаетесь к вашему серверу по SSH. Перед началом работ необходимо обязательно обновить системные компоненты до актуальных. Делаем это с помощью команд:
apt-get upgrade
apt-get update

После этого нужно ввести команду установки утилит которые вам пригодятся, для этого выполняем команду
apt-get install nano htop mc curl git

Загрузка установщика скрипта

Команда загрузки выполняется двумя способами на выбор:
wget http://vestacp.com/pub/vst-install.sh
curl -O http://vestacp.com/pub/vst-install.sh

Запуск установки

Далее необходимо запустить скрипт, после чего установка начнется в автоматическом режиме. Во время операции он скачает требующиеся компоненты и ПО веб-сервера. Чтобы инициировать их установку, используем команду:
bash vst-install.sh

После этого появится перечень компонентов, которые будут установлены вместе с панелью:

установка vestacp

Далее указываем действующий адрес электронной почты и имя хоста. Установка всех указанных компонентов панели займет около 15 минут.
После завершения процесса на экране отобразится информация для входа. Она же придет на указанный адрес.

установка vestacp

В конце установки вы увидите адрес для входа, логин и пароль.

Вход в панель

Зайти в веб-интерфейс панели можно через любой браузер последней версии. Это возможно и со смартфона, использующего последнее ПО.

При заходе на страницу у вас будет возникать предупреждение, что страница небезопасна. Игнорируйте и продолжайте. Дальше будет страница авторизации, данные берите из консоли или из электронного письма.

Вот и все. Панель управления VestaCP установлена на виртуальный сервер. Остается разместить там сайт.

Как установить панель управления сервером HestiaCP?

Так как Hestia является форком популярной панели Vesta CP, процесс установки по сути ничем не отличается.

Для установки подключитесь к серверу по SSH и выполните следующие команды:

1) Обновите пакеты сервера командой
apt-get update && apt-get upgrade

2) Загрузите установщик на сервер командой
wget https://raw.githubusercontent.com/hestiacp/hestiacp/release/install/hst-install.sh

3) Запустите установщик, командой
bash hst-install.sh

4) После запуска установщика вам будет предложена установка ПО. Соглашаетесь, указываете e-mail администратора панели и hostname ( Например, ваш домен или поддомен сайта).

установка HestiaCP

В течение 10-15 минут панель будет установлена, в финальном выводе вы увидите данные для входа в Hestia в качестве админа.
Сохраните данные и перезагрузите сервер.

Вход в панель аналогичен входу в панель vestacp(описан чуть выше).

Вопросы и ответы при выборе хостинга для интернет-магазина

Часто задаваемые вопросы, которые задают нам клиенты при выборе хостинга для нового интернет-магазина.

Какой хостинг выбрать для интернет-магазина?

Выбирайте не хостинг, а виртуальные серверы. Цены на них практически одинаковы с ценами на хостинг, а возможностей больше.

Какой хостинг выбрать, если в магазине 10/100/1000/100000 товаров?

Количество товаров на сайте интернет-магазина почти не имеет значения для большинства магазинов. Куда важнее, какая посещаемость на вашем сайте. Если на сайт заходите только вы, то вам подойдет даже бесплатный виртуальный хостинг. Другим фактором является то, как сделан ваш магазин. За свой более чем 10-летний опыт работы с магазинами встречал такие, где было под сотню товаров, но сайт работал медленно даже на выделенном сервере при почти нулевой посещаемости. Если это ваш случай, тогда лучше займитесь оптимизацией сайта, а не выбором хостинга.

Что такое хостинг и домен? И чем они друг от друга отличаются?

Хостинг и домен — две разные услуги. Но чтобы опубликовать сайт в интернете, нужны обе.

Хостинг — это аренда места на сервере для размещения файлов сайта. Такой сервер уже полностью настроен и имеет все необходимое ПО для корректной работы любого сайта.

А домен — это адрес сайта, по которому пользователи находят его в интернете. Например, адрес нашего сайта: opencart-cms.ru.

Что такое сертификат безопасности для сайта?

Сертификат безопасности или SSL-сертификат защищает соединение между браузером пользователя и сервером. Благодаря SSL пользователи могут быть уверены, что данные, которые они вводят на сайте — например, логин и пароль или номер карты — надежно защищены и не могут быть перехвачены мошенниками.

Наличие SSL повышает доверие пользователей к сайту, а также влияет на ранжирование в поисковой выдаче — сайты без SSL определяются поисковиками как небезопасные и получают более низкие позиции.

Если у вас виртуальный сервер и используется серверная панель VestaCP или HestiaCP, вы можете для всех ваших доменных имен сгенерировать бесплатно Let's Encrypt. В большинстве своем хостинг-провайдеры тоже уже умеют создавать бесплатные сертификаты Let's Encrypt.

Что такое нагрузка на хостинг?

Под этим подразумевается два вида нагрузки:

На CPU — время в минутах, затраченное сервером на обработку процессов в течение суток.

На MySQL — время в секундах, затраченное на обработку запросов к базам данных в течение суток.

Почему хостинг вы рекомендуете от TimeWeb, а серверы от FirstVDS?

Тут все очень просто: основной услугой TimeWeb является именно виртуальный хостинг, а основной услугой FirstVDS — виртуальные серверы.

И пусть виртуальный сервер вы можете заказать и у TimeWeb, это не будет их основной услугой, а следовательно, техподдержка по серверам будет всегда лучше у FirstVDS, чем у TimeWeb, так как это их основная услуга.

Что такое хостинг для OpenCart?

Хостинг для OpenCart — это услуга, которая предоставляет ресурсы для размещения и работы интернет-магазинов на платформе OpenCart. Важно выбрать хостинг, обеспечивающий высокую скорость и надежность.

Какие требования к хостингу для OpenCart?

Основные требования к хостингу для OpenCart включают поддержку PHP версии 7.3 или выше, MySQL базы данных, достаточное дисковое пространство и оперативную память, а также SSL-сертификат для безопасности.

Какой тип хостинга лучше для начинающего интернет-магазина на OpenCart?

Для начинающего интернет-магазина на OpenCart подойдет виртуальный хостинг. Он экономичен и прост в управлении, что позволяет сосредоточиться на развитии бизнеса.

Можно ли использовать бесплатный хостинг для OpenCart?

Бесплатный хостинг можно использовать для тестирования и разработки, но для реального интернет-магазина он не подходит из-за низкой надежности и отсутствия поддержки.

Как выбрать надежного хостинг-провайдера для OpenCart?

При выборе хостинг-провайдера для OpenCart обращайте внимание на отзывы пользователей, uptime, наличие технической поддержки, возможности масштабирования и цену.

Как перенести интернет-магазин OpenCart на новый хостинг?

Для переноса интернет-магазина OpenCart на новый хостинг необходимо выполнить резервное копирование файлов сайта и базы данных, перенести их на новый сервер и обновить настройки конфигурации.

Что такое кеширование и как оно влияет на работу OpenCart?

Кеширование — это процесс сохранения временных данных для ускорения загрузки страниц. Оно значительно улучшает производительность и скорость работы интернет-магазина на OpenCart.

Как выбрать хостинг для крупного интернет-магазина на OpenCart?

Для крупного интернет-магазина на OpenCart лучше выбрать VPS или выделенный сервер. Это обеспечит высокую производительность, масштабируемость и надежность.

Что такое CDN и нужно ли использовать его с OpenCart?

CDN (Content Delivery Network) — это сеть серверов, распределяющая контент для ускорения загрузки сайтов. Использование CDN с OpenCart улучшает скорость загрузки страниц и повышает стабильность работы сайта.

Как настроить SSL-сертификат на хостинге для OpenCart?

Для настройки SSL-сертификата на хостинге для OpenCart необходимо заказать сертификат у провайдера, установить его на сервер и обновить настройки сайта для использования HTTPS.

Какие плагины для кеширования рекомендованы для OpenCart?

Рекомендуемые плагины для кеширования OpenCart включают NitroPack, JCH Optimize и другие. Они помогут ускорить загрузку страниц и улучшить производительность сайта.

Что такое DDoS-атака и как защитить от нее интернет-магазин на OpenCart?

DDoS-атака — это попытка перегрузить сервер с целью вывода сайта из строя. Защитить интернет-магазин на OpenCart можно с помощью использования анти-DDoS сервисов, настроек firewall и регулярного мониторинга.

Как часто нужно делать резервные копии сайта на OpenCart?

Рекомендуется делать резервные копии сайта на OpenCart ежедневно или как минимум еженедельно, чтобы минимизировать риск потери данных при сбоях или атаках.

Что такое Uptime и почему он важен для хостинга?

Uptime — это показатель времени, когда сервер находится в рабочем состоянии. Высокий Uptime важен для хостинга, так как гарантирует доступность вашего интернет-магазина для клиентов.

Как выбрать хостинг для мультидоменного сайта на OpenCart?

Для мультидоменного сайта на OpenCart следует выбирать хостинг с поддержкой нескольких доменов и достаточным объемом ресурсов для обеспечения стабильной работы всех сайтов.

Как выбрать хостинг для сайта с высокой посещаемостью на OpenCart?

Для сайта с высокой посещаемостью на OpenCart выбирайте VPS или выделенный сервер, так как они обеспечивают высокую производительность и возможность масштабирования.

Как обновить PHP версию на хостинге для OpenCart?

Для обновления PHP версии на хостинге для OpenCart войдите в панель управления хостингом, найдите раздел с настройками PHP и выберите нужную версию. Следуйте инструкциям провайдера для завершения обновления.

Как защитить сайт на OpenCart от взлома?

Для защиты сайта на OpenCart от взлома, во-первых, никогда не используйте и не скачивайте модули и шаблоны с варез-площадок, подробнее про варез тут: https://opencart-cms.ru/warez/. Во-вторых, используйте сильные пароли, в-третьих, регулярно обновляйте CMS и плагины, устанавливайте SSL-сертификаты и используйте сервисы для защиты от DDoS-атак.

Как увеличить скорость загрузки сайта на OpenCart?

Увеличить скорость загрузки сайта на OpenCart можно с помощью оптимизации изображений, использования кеширования, минимизации CSS и JavaScript, а также использования CDN. И за всем этим можете обратиться к нам (контакты внизу страницы).

Какие системные требования для OpenCart?

Минимальные системные требования для OpenCart включают поддержку PHP 7.3 или выше, MySQL, минимум 2 ГБ оперативной памяти и 10 ГБ дискового пространства.

Можно ли использовать OpenCart на хостинге с поддержкой Windows?

Хотя OpenCart можно установить на хостинг с поддержкой Windows, рекомендуется использовать хостинг на базе Linux для лучшей совместимости и производительности.

Как настроить автоматическое резервное копирование для сайта на OpenCart?

Для настройки автоматического резервного копирования для сайта на OpenCart используйте встроенные функции хостинга или установите плагины, которые поддерживают автоматическое создание и хранение резервных копий.

Как уменьшить нагрузку на сервер для сайта на OpenCart?

Для уменьшения нагрузки на сервер используйте кеширование, оптимизируйте базу данных, минимизируйте количество плагинов и модулей, а также используйте CDN для распределения нагрузки.

Как проверить производительность хостинга для OpenCart?

Проверить производительность хостинга можно с помощью инструментов мониторинга, таких как GTmetrix, Pingdom или Google PageSpeed Insights, которые помогут выявить проблемы и предложат рекомендации по их устранению.

Как выбрать хостинг для мультиязычного сайта на OpenCart?

Для мультиязычного сайта на OpenCart выбирайте хостинг с поддержкой нескольких доменов и языков, а также с достаточным объемом ресурсов для обеспечения стабильной работы всех версий сайта.

Как настроить 301 редирект на сайте OpenCart?

Для настройки 301 редиректа на сайте OpenCart используйте файл .htaccess, добавив в него соответствующие правила перенаправления. Это поможет перенаправить трафик с одного URL на другой и сохранить SEO-показатели.

Как настроить cron задачи для сайта на OpenCart?

Для настройки cron задач для сайта на OpenCart войдите в панель управления хостингом, найдите раздел с настройками cron и добавьте необходимые задачи с указанием частоты их выполнения.

Как выбрать хостинг с поддержкой PCI DSS для OpenCart?

Для выбора хостинга с поддержкой PCI DSS для OpenCart обратите внимание на провайдеров, которые предлагают сертифицированные услуги, соответствующие стандартам безопасности платежных данных.

Как настроить двухфакторную аутентификацию для админки OpenCart?

Для настройки двухфакторной аутентификации для админки OpenCart установите соответствующий модуль или плагин, следуйте инструкциям по настройке и активируйте функцию для повышения безопасности.

Как интегрировать CDN с сайтом на OpenCart?

Для интеграции CDN с сайтом на OpenCart зарегистрируйтесь у провайдера CDN, получите необходимые настройки и добавьте их в конфигурацию сайта. Это поможет ускорить загрузку страниц и повысить стабильность работы сайта.

Как выбрать хостинг для интернет-магазина с высоким уровнем безопасности?

Для интернет-магазина с высоким уровнем безопасности выбирайте хостинг-провайдера, предлагающего защиту от DDoS, SSL-сертификаты, двухфакторную аутентификацию и регулярные резервные копии.

И не забывайте, правильный хостинг или сервер оказывает положительное влияние на сайт на OpenCart.

Ранжирование

Расположение сайта на хостинге или сервере с подходящими условиями оптимизирует скорость загрузки его страниц, что способствует улучшению позиций в поисковой выдаче.

Лояльность клиентов

Быстрая загрузка сайта позитивно сказывается на отношении посетителей. Чем выше скорость отображения данных, тем выше посещаемость и доверие клиентов.

Масштабность

При размещении сайта на профессиональном хостинге или сервере с мощным оборудованием вы получаете возможность расширять бизнес в любых объемах и направлениях. Корректно выбранный хостинг и тариф обеспечат неограниченные возможности для масштабирования вашего бизнеса.

Остались вопросы или хотите обсудить Ваш проект? Пишите!

Время работы: в будни 7:00 - 17:00 (По Московскому времени)

Email: contact@opencart-cms.ru